There's nothing better than wandering around a new destination with your sweetheart, so consider taking time to discover all there is to see and do in Kuala Lumpur. Couples looking for a little of everything will enjoy Kuala Lumpur for its shopping, temples, and restaurants. You might think about stopping by Petronas Twin Towers, Petaling Street, or Merdeka Square while you're seeing the sights.
Travelers also like Kuala Lumpur for its:To get to Kuala Lumpur, you can fly into Subang (SZB-Sultan Abdul Aziz Shah), which is the closest major airport, located 10 mi (16.2 km) from the city center. Take advantage of metro transit at Bukit Bintang Station, Imbi Station, and Raja Chulan Station. If you want to see more of the area, hop aboard a train from Kuala Lumpur Masjid Jamek Station, Kuala Lumpur Pasar Seni Station, or Kuala Lumpur Station.
